Add 72/45 and 2/28
1st number: 1 27/45, 2nd number: 2/28
72/45 + 2/28 is 117/70.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 45 and 28 is 1260
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 1260 - For the 1st fraction, since 45 × 28 = 1260,
72/45 = 72 × 28/45 × 28 = 2016/1260 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 28 × 45 = 1260,
2/28 = 2 × 45/28 × 45 = 90/1260 - Add the two like fractions:
2016/1260 + 90/1260 = 2016 + 90/1260 = 2106/1260 - 2106/1260 simplified gives 117/70
- So, 72/45 + 2/28 = 117/70
